About François Bouchut
François Bouchut is a scholar working on Applied Mathematics, Computational Mechanics and Management, Monitoring, Policy and Law, having authored 118 papers that have together received 6.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Navier-Stokes equation solutions (42 papers), Landslides and related hazards (37 papers) and Computational Fluid Dynamics and Aerodynamics (35 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Applied Mathematics (2.0k citations), Computational Mechanics (3.5k citations) and Management, Monitoring, Policy and Law (1.8k citations). François Bouchut has collaborated with scholars based in France, Spain and United States. Frequent co-authors include A. Mangeney, Benoı̂t Perthame, Marie-Odile Bristeau, Emmanuel Audusse, Rupert Klein, Jean‐Pierre Vilotte, Enrique D. Fernández-Nieto, François James, Michael Westdickenberg and Vladimir Zeitlin.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Journal of Geophysical Research Atmospheres and Journal of Fluid Mechanics.
